More information about 100 Hügel Weisser Burgunder trocken - Wittmann

The 100 Hügel Pinot Blanc dry - Wittmann presents in the glass with pale straw yellow and a fine greenish shimmer. Already at the first swirl, a clear, fresh fragrance rises. Notes of green apple and juicy mandarin meet delicate herbal aromas of basil. Behind that lie subtle hints of lemon peel, white peach and a touch of pear.

On the nose this Pinot Blanc appears crystal-clear and precise. The fragrance is reminiscent of a cool morning in the vineyard, when the grapes shine in the sun. Alongside the pure fruit, gentle floral notes emerge, such as acacia blossom and a bit of elderflower. A hint of wet limestone suggests the mineral imprint of the soils in Rheinhessen.

On the palate, the 100 Hügel Pinot Blanc dry - Wittmann shows itself light yet with firm structure. The texture glides silkily over the tongue, with freshness always clearly in the foreground. The citrusy character of mandarin meets green apple, plus a trace of lime. A fine, bell-clear acidity carries the wine and lends it momentum.

The body remains slender, elegant and very moreish. The fruit never seems opulent, but always clean and precise. On the mid-palate there is a slight creaminess reminiscent of ripe pear and a hint of almond. Tannins play no role in this white wine; instead of grip, a cool, chalky tension appears.

On the finish, a fine minerality with a salty suggestion becomes apparent. The fruit fades with mandarin and apple peel. A small hint of basil and lemon balm remains on the palate and invites the next sip. The style appears clear, straightforward and emphasizes its origin from the hilly sites of Rheinhessen.

The Pinot Blanc grape shows its typical, discreet yet refined character here. This wine does not stand for loud aromas, but for elegance, precision and tension. The cool climate of the higher hills promotes a lively acid structure and preserves the clear fruit. The soils with plenty of limestone bring the delicate, salty minerality into the glass.

Production of the 100 Hügel Pinot Blanc dry from Wittmann

The grapes for the 100 Hügel Pinot Blanc dry - Wittmann come from selected hillside locations in Rheinhessen. Around Westhofen, the vines stretch over gentle slopes with ideal sunlight exposure. The soils are characterized by limestone, loess and clayey inclusions. This combination gives the wine its fine minerality and elegant freshness.

The climate in Rheinhessen shows warm days and cooler nights. This tension promotes a slow, even ripening of the Pinot Blanc grapes. The fruit ripens fully, yet the acidity remains clearly preserved. This creates the balance of juiciness and freshness that shapes this wine.

In the vineyard, Pinot Blanc presents itself as a grape variety with fine, rather restrained aromatics. The skin remains thin, therefore the wine mostly appears delicate and elegant. In return, the grape variety brings natural creaminess and clear structure. It is precisely these properties that the Wittmann estate highlights in this wine.

The harvest takes place in several passes to pick only ripe and aromatic grapes. In the early morning hours, cool temperatures prevail in the vineyard. This preserves freshness, aromas and structure in the harvested fruit. The grapes quickly reach the cellar in Westhofen, where gentle processing is the top priority.

After careful selection, the whole grapes are gently pressed. This releases clear, fine musts that contain few tannins and lees. A short resting phase allows coarse particles to settle naturally. The pre-clarified must thus brings pure, clear aromas into the fermentation.

Fermentation takes place in temperature-controlled stainless steel tanks. The cool fermentation regime preserves the fresh citrus fruit, the crisp apple note and the fine herbal tones. Maturation in stainless steel gives the Pinot Blanc grape the full stage. Oak plays no role here; the focus is on clarity, freshness and origin.

After fermentation, the wine remains on the fine lees for a time. This period adds delicate creaminess and more depth to the texture. Targeted stirring of the lees in moderation refines the smoothness without taking away the lightness. Bottling takes place as soon as the ideal balance of freshness, structure and harmony is achieved.

The Wittmann estate stands for precise, terroir-driven wines from organic cultivation. Care in the vineyard and restraint in the cellar form the core of this philosophy. The 100 Hügel Pinot Blanc expresses this approach in a particularly accessible, fresh form.
